#101309 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#101309 is composed of 6.3% red, 7.5%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.6% yellow and 92.5% black. It has a hue angle of 78 degrees, a saturation of 35.7% and a lightness of 5.5%. #101309 color hex could be obtained by blending #202612 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000000.

#101309 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#101309 has RGB values of R:16, G:19,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.93. Its decimal value is 1053449.
